    This past January on the beach road, 1/2 of smaller chicken + slice of hard dough bread was $3,000j. In same time 2025, price was $2,400J and same time 2024 price was $2,000J. Note: In front of The Jungle, the prices were even higher. As a Canadian long time tourist and at $100J= $1CDN, it equates to $30CDN for 1/2 chicken + bread for this year.($20US)
